Brighton's Gay Pride took place on August 5th and, by way of celebration, the subject of this week's picture feature is gay hats. The theme of this year's event was "Carry On", as in the films, and Barbara Windsor (who is in fantastic nick) graced one of the floats on the parade. From the hat point of view, the Carry On films were an inspired choice and brought out a glorious display of turbans, head-dresses, bonnets and, of course, helmets. But perhaps the most significant piece of headgear on show was the peaked cap belonging to Joe Edwards, the Chief Constable of Sussex, who led the parade in full uniform and accompanied by dozens of his officers. Though not himself a gay man, he decided the event was important enough in the community for him to take part. It was an excellent thing for him to do. Carry On Constable !
